Free tuition means education for all

Minister of Education Andrew Holness has said that the objective of the Government's free tuition initiative is to ensure that all Jamaicans have access to education.

Holness, who was addressing a 'think tank' held recently at the Jamaica Information Service's Half-Way Tree Road headquarters, said that with the initiative there is no excuse for parents not to send their children to school.

"Parents who do not send their child to school because they feel they cannot afford it are neglectful and [I] will consider them negligent," he stated.

The Government announced free tuition at the secondary level and said parents who have already paid would begin receiving refunds in November.

He said that in removing the tuition fee, which covers "the non-salary costs of delivering tutelage and the materials for delivering tutelage", the Government will be absorbing a greater portion of the education cost.

"We firmly believe that a reallocation of the existing budget towards education will make the value that we get from the expenditure of the entire budget greater," he argued.

The Education Minister urged parents, who are still having difficulties in sending their children to school, to take advantage of the many assistance programmes in place.
